Transaction 2423164b723228d0ebf8f2a7426bec049031eb900aa19d8a40b0b3d1d9bbbfd9
1 Input
1 Output
-
2423164b723228d0ebf8f2a7426bec049031eb900aa19d8a40b0b3d1d9bbbfd9:0
- value
- 1395891
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d525a1d8cd0162582425ee8ca74f59199cdbf598 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LS21bLQ2uRAHas8LaZgpaujTqMwpqKEe3